Job description

The Senior .NET Fullstack & DevOps Engineer develops and operates Digital MRV solutions for Nature-based Solutions, translating climate and verification requirements into secure, scalable digital products. Working closely with cross-functional teams, the role delivers and integrates end-to-end dMRV capabilities across SustainCERT and TÜV SÜD platforms. As a hands-on senior engineer, the role drives software quality, cloud operations, automation, security, reliability, and continuous improvement.

Key Responsibilities
  • Design, develop, and maintain end-to-end Digital MRV (dMRV) solutions, including backend services, APIs, web applications, and integrated data workflows.
  • Translate product, verification, and business requirements into scalable, secure, and maintainable software architectures and technical solutions.
  • Develop and integrate cloud-native, API-first, and event-driven applications using .NET and approved platform technologies.
  • Implement monitoring, reporting, verification, evidence management, traceability, and auditability workflows forNature-based Solutions projects.
  • Integrate external data sources, including geospatial, Earth Observation, remote sensing, IoT, registry, and field-monitoring systems.
  • Build, automate, and optimise CI/CD pipelines, infrastructure-as-code, cloud environments, and DevSecOps practices to ensure secure and reliable delivery.
  • Develop and maintain production-readysystems with robust observability, monitoring, alerting, resilience, backup, and recovery capabilities.
  • Lead incident response, root-cause analysis, and continuous operational improvements to enhance platform reliability, security, and performance.
  • Embed quality and security by design through automated testing, code reviews, threat modelling, secure coding practices, and technical risk management.
  • Collaborate closely with product, data, platform, security, and domain experts to deliver high-quality solutions using agile delivery practices.
  • Communicate technical designs, trade-offs, risks, and progress effectively to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Drive engineering excellence through technical leadership, mentoring, knowledge sharing, reusable frameworks, continuous improvement, and innovation initiatives.
Key Requirement
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Information Systems, or a related field, or equivalent practical experience.
  • Minimum 7 years of software engineering experience delivering production-grade web applications and cloud-basedsolutions.
  • Strong hands-on expertise in C#, .NET,ASP.NET Core, RESTful APIs, asynchronous processing, and data access technologies.
  • Experience developing modern web applications using TypeScript and contemporary frontend frameworks.
  • Solid understanding of software architecture, API design, security, authentication/authorization, data modelling, and system integrations.
  • Proficiency in relational databases, schema design, performance optimization, and data integrity management.
  • Experience with cloud platforms, containers, Kubernetes, infrastructure-as-code, and DevOps/CI-CD automation practices.
  • Knowledge of production operations, observability, automated testing, secure software development, and incident management.
  • Strong problem-solving, communication, stakeholder management, and collaboration skills, with the ability to translate complex requirements into practical solutions.
  • Exposure to carbon, climate, sustainability, dMRV/MRV, geospatial, environmental data platforms, or other regulated and audit-driven environments is highly desirable.
